Ministry of Internal Affairs Did Not Support Simplified Passage for DSO Emergency Response Vehicles

15.09.2025

The Department of Interaction with the National Police of Ukraine of the Ministry of Internal Affairs has responded to a request from the Energy Club concerning amendments to the Traffic Regulations. The Club’s proposal was to create an exception for the specialized vehicles of distribution system operators (DSOs) used for emergency and restoration work, exempting them from weight and size restrictions.

As a reminder, in its letter dated July 30, 2025, the Energy Club proposed to supplement paragraph 22.5 of the Traffic Regulations to expedite the repair of power grids damaged as a result of hostilities.

In its response, signed by Deputy Director of the Department Oleksandr Naumenko, the Ministry of Internal Affairs did not support this initiative, providing a detailed explanation of the current regulations.

The department emphasized that the movement of oversized and overweight vehicles requires special permits issued by the National Police after the route has been approved by the road owners. These requirements, as stated in the letter, are established to protect roads and bridges from premature destruction.

At the same time, the Ministry of Internal Affairs highlighted an exception that already exists in Ukrainian legislation. According to the seventh paragraph of clause 22.5 of the Traffic Regulations, during the period of martial law and for three months after its termination, weight and size restrictions do not apply to vehicles transporting goods for state defense purposes by decision of the military command.

“Thus, the issue of transporting goods for the purpose of ensuring the defense of the state by decision of the military command is regulated by the Traffic Regulations,” the Department concluded.

Energy Club thanks the Ministry of Internal Affairs for the clarification provided. At the same time, Energy Club will continue to study how effective and flexible the existing mechanism is for the operational needs of energy workers, who often require an immediate response without the possibility of lengthy approvals. The dialogue on this issue will be continued.
